Rhea-AI Summary

EPR Properties (NYSE:EPR) reported significant financial challenges for Q4 and the full year 2020. Total revenue fell to $93.4 million in Q4, down from $170.3 million in 2019, and net loss to common shareholders reached $26 million, compared to a profit of $30 million in Q4 2019. For the year, revenue decreased to $414.7 million with a substantial net loss of $155.9 million. However, cash collections showed positive trends, improving to 66% of pre-COVID levels in January 2021. The company maintained liquidity with over $1 billion in cash and extended covenant waivers through December 2021, focusing on capital recycling and tenant support.

Rhea-AI Summary

EPR Properties reported key updates for Q4 2020, highlighting a significant increase in cash collections and a successful sale of educational properties. The company collected approximately 46% of pre-COVID contractual cash revenue, up from 28% in Q2 and 42% in Q3. The sale of six private schools and four early childhood centers generated $201 million in proceeds, along with four experiential properties and two land parcels totaling $23 million. EPR's cash on hand exceeded $1.0 billion, positioning it well amidst the pandemic.

Rhea-AI Summary

EPR Properties reported significant losses for the third quarter of 2020, with total revenue dropping to $63.9 million from $169.4 million in Q3 2019. Net loss available to common shareholders was $91.9 million, translating to a loss of $1.23 per diluted share. Cash collections from tenants improved, reaching 48% of contractual cash revenue by September. The company has over $985 million in cash and extended covenant waivers on credit facilities through December 2021. However, write-offs of $49.8 million related to two customers indicate ongoing challenges due to COVID-19 restrictions.
